"A mix of private tiny "rooms" or sleeping capsules. No real doors and hewalls don't go to the ceiling. If you're OK with this then you will enjoy your stay!
I decided to stay last minute and got the last room which was a private bunk room for 2 people.
It came to $150CAD
My friend that had booked with advance notice had found a deal for $68
Each bunk has a tv and earphones and the room has a lockable drawer, desk, chair, garbage can, mini closet space with hangers, 2 lights, a plastic accordion door and curtains for the doorway as well.
The beds were firm and comfortable and they supply a pillow, sheet and light weight duvet. Everything was really clean and low scent.
The common spaces are fantastic!
Large well layed out kitchen and lounge, separate office space with private phone call rooms, a meditation room, showers and bathrooms.
They supply coffee and toast for breakfast, and towels for showers.
They also supply earplugs.
The sleeping rooms are separated by a door from the common spaces and people are expected to be mindful of noise in the sleeping areas. I found everyone followed the rules and even though you can hear everything, it was mostly just people coming and going quietly .
It was a perfect place to stay for a quick trip to a concert at Massey Hall as it was less than a 15 min walk there.
